Likelihood Of Suns Acquiring Jimmy Butler Increasing?

January 22, 2025 by Hoops Rumors

After the Suns made a trade on Tuesday to turn their unprotected 2031 first-round pick into three separate first-rounders in 2025, 2027, and 2029, a source close to Jimmy Butler told The Athletic that there’s “rising optimism” the Heat star is closer to being traded to his preferred destination in Phoenix.

As we outlined earlier today, even though the Suns’ 2031 first-round pick was easily the most valuable of any of the four draft assets involved in their trade with Utah, breaking up that pick into three future first-rounders puts Phoenix in a better position to offer sweeteners to multiple trade partners, which will likely be necessary.

Gambadoro (Twitter link) believes that as many as five teams would be involved if the Suns are able to eventually work out a deal for Butler.

The Bucks continue to be identified by rival executives as a team worth watching as a facilitator in the Butler talks, according to The Athletic’s reporters, including Sam Amick, Tony Jones, and Jon Krawczynski. There’s a belief that Milwaukee is exploring the idea of reducing its payroll to duck below the second apron while aggregating salaries to bring in another maximum-salary star.

Marc Stein suggested earlier this week that the Bucks could be a team to keep an eye on for Suns guard Bradley Beal, who would almost certainly need to be sent to a third team in any Phoenix trade for Butler, waiving his no-trade clause in the process.

The Athletic’s reporters also mention Zach LaVine as the type of player who might appeal to Milwaukee, though if the Bulls star were involved in any Butler/Beal scenario, it would have to expand into an even larger, more complex deal.

For the time being, Butler continues to take the floor for the Heat, though the six-time All-Star had another underwhelming outing on Tuesday vs. Portland, with 13 points on 4-of-9 shooting in 27 minutes — he didn’t play in the fourth quarter and Miami was outscored by 19 points during his time on the floor.

Shams Charania of ESPN, who reported last week that Butler reiterated his trade request during a meeting with president of basketball operations Pat Riley, tweeted on Tuesday night that the veteran forward has since “tripled down” on that request to Riley and team owner Micky Arison.
